Former NBA player and analyst Jay Williams outlines his strong objections to expanding the NCAA tournament to 76 teams. He argues that the expansion would dilute competition and lengthen the schedule, putting additional strain on student‑athletes’ academic responsibilities.
Williams also warns that spreading television revenue across more programs could shrink profit margins. He maintains that the current 68‑team format preserves competitive balance and that the change introduces unnecessary risk.
His comments are sparking fresh debate about the future of college basketball.
